Walk Mode is an iPhone app for casual everyday walking. It helps you plan routes, discover nearby places, track your progress, and earn badges along the way. You can also share your walks and experiences with friends. No pressure, no commitment, just better everyday walks. The app is free to start and includes all the main features in the free tier. You’ll just need to create a free account to get started, which lets you sync your walks across devices and share them with friends.

I'm Peter, the maker behind Walk Mode, an iPhone app for casual everyday walking.
Why I built Walk Mode: I walk a lot and I wanted an app that helps me plan better routes and find interesting places along the way. Most walking apps I tried were either too focused on fitness stats or just basic GPS trackers. I wanted something that made me want to walk more, not something that made me feel like I was training for something.
What makes Walk Mode different:
- Plan scenic routes that you actually enjoy
- Discover nearby places while you walk
- Track your progress without pressure
- Earn optional badges if you want them
- Share your walks and experiences with friends
You need to sign in to use the app, and you can share your walks with friends once you're logged in.
